Scott's numbers across 30 Super Rugby matches paint a clear picture of a high-volume workhorse flanker — his tackle average of over 12 per game places him firmly at the defensive heart of the Brumbies' forward effort. He carries consistently throughout matches, averaging nearly eight carries per game, with his best single-game outputs of 16 carries and 23 tackles demonstrating that he can raise that output significantly when required. The balance between his carrying and tackling workload suggests a player built for the physical demands of the contact zone rather than the open field.
